<div dir="ltr"><br><div class="gmail_extra"><br><br><div class="gmail_quote">On Fri, Nov 15, 2013 at 10:50 AM, Vaclav Petras <span dir="ltr"><<a href="mailto:wenzeslaus@gmail.com" target="_blank">wenzeslaus@gmail.com</a>></span> wrote:<br>

<bl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div dir="ltr"><br><div class="gmail_extra"><br><br><div class="gmail_quote">

<div class="im">On Fri, Nov 15, 2013 at 10:21 AM, Glynn Clements <span dir="ltr"><<a href="mailto:glynn@gclements.plus.com" target="_blank">glynn@gclements.plus.com</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ex"><div><br>
Glynn Clements wrote:<br>
<br>
> > > What problem is it trying to fix?<br>
> ><br>
> > it fixes issue on Windows when user name contains non-ascii charecters<br>
> > (which is quite common on this platform).<br>
> ><br>
> > > And how does it do that (if it does actually work)?<br>
> ><br>
> > I have created on my Windows machine such user and this patch was<br>
> > necessary otherwise GRASS start script simply fails.<br>
><br>
> How/why does it fail? And how does this change fix that?<br>
<br>
</div>In the absence of any useful information, r58200 has been reverted for<br>
lib/init/grass.py (the change to lib/python/script/core.py remains).<br>
<div><div><br></div></div></blockquote></div><div>I cannot test this because I'm not able to create user with non-ascii chars at my ms win machine, either because of domain issues or locale or both.</div><div class="im">


<div><br></div></div></div></div></div></blockquote><div>Finally, I was able to create a user with non-ascii chars. I tried r58198 (before Martin's change) and GRASS runs, opens location, saves last open location to user settings and loads them afterwards. So, r58200 is not needed for that machine.</div>

<div><br></div><div>However, I was not able to create a location in my home directory. I cannot test the other directories.</div><div><br></div><div>The test was done in US locale, I don't know how this would behave in some non-ascii locale. I would guess that this can make difference. I've noticed that in the command line, the user name was converted to ascii.</div>

<div><br></div><div>Other problem was that I got a "Select application to open .py file" dialog once (this was reported in #2015). The nice thing about it is that it does not happen on other user accounts on the same machine.<br>

</div><div><br></div><div><a href="https://trac.osgeo.org/grass/changeset/58200">https://trac.osgeo.org/grass/changeset/58200</a><br></div><div><a href="https://trac.osgeo.org/grass/changeset/58224">https://trac.osgeo.org/grass/changeset/58224</a><br>

</div><div><a href="https://trac.osgeo.org/grass/ticket/2015">https://trac.osgeo.org/grass/ticket/2015</a><br></div><div> </div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ex">

<div dir="ltr"><div class="gmail_extra"><div class="gmail_quote"><div class="im"><div></div><blockquote class="gmail_quote" style="margin:0px 0px 0px 0.8ex;border-left-width:1px;border-left-color:rgb(204,204,204);border-left-style:solid;padding-left:1ex">

<div><div>
--<br>
Glynn Clements <<a href="mailto:glynn@gclements.plus.com" target="_blank">glynn@gclements.plus.com</a>><br>
_______________________________________________<br>
grass-dev mailing list<br>
<a href="mailto:grass-dev@lists.osgeo.org" target="_blank">grass-dev@lists.osgeo.org</a><br>
<a href="http://lists.osgeo.org/mailman/listinfo/grass-dev" target="_blank">http://lists.osgeo.org/mailman/listinfo/grass-dev</a><br>
</div></div></blockquote></div></div><br></div></div>
</blockquote></div><br></div></div>